Privatizing educational choice : consequences for parents, schools, and public policy / Clive R. Belfield and Henry M. Levin.

Contents Education privatization in its many forms -- The marketplace in education -- Families as contractual partners in education -- Modeling school choice : a comparison of public, private-independent, private-religious, and home-schooled students -- Home-schooling -- The effects of competition on educational outcomes : a review of U.S. evidence -- School choice and the supply of private schooling places / with Heather Schwartz -- The potential of for-profit schools for educational reform -- Postcompulsory entitlements : vouchers for life-long learning.
